Сетевая ошибка: сбой сетевого запроса для некоторых марок телефонов и запросов типа POST - PullRequest
0 голосов
/ 04 августа 2020

Описание Здравствуйте

Наше приложение находится в разработке и имеет проблемы с запросами типа POST. На некоторых марках телефонов и во всех версиях android (5, 6, 7,8,9,10). и, с другой стороны, запросы типа Post работают очень хорошо на других телефонах и на всех android версиях (5,6,7,8,9,10)

Точная ошибка: Ошибка · Ошибка: Ошибка сети: сбой сетевого запроса.

Результат собственной команды React:

Уже протестированы различные решения:

По умолчанию доступ к нашему бэкэнду осуществляется через https с использованием cloudflare. Я даже подумал, что это может быть проблема с сертификатом https, я изменил cloudflare, чтобы использовать сертификат от Let's Encryptletsencrypt, до тех пор у нас такая же проблема. Мы решили, что это проблема с протоколом https, и выбрали http и добавили в AndroidManifest. xml директива:

<android application: usesCleartextTraffic = "true">
</application>

несмотря на все это, у нас та же проблема, а именно: запрос типа POST не работает на телефонах некоторых марок и любой версии android (5,6,7,8,9,10)

React Native version:
System:
    OS: Linux 4.19 Debian GNU/Linux 10 (buster) 10 (buster)
    CPU: (4) x64 Intel(R) Core(TM) i3-5005U CPU @ 2.00GHz
    Memory: 761.15 MB / 11.65 GB
    Shell: 5.0.3 - /bin/bash
  Binaries:
    Node: 10.15.2 - /usr/bin/node
    Yarn: 1.17.3 - /usr/bin/yarn
    npm: 6.14.5 - /usr/bin/npm
  IDEs:
    Android Studio: 4.0 AI-193.6911.18.40.6514223
  npmPackages:
    react: 16.9.0 => 16.9.0 
    react-native: 0.61.5 => 0.61.5 
  npmGlobalPackages:
    react-native-cli: 2.0.1
    react-native-rename: 2.4.1

Спасибо за любую помощь в связи с этой проблемой, потому что в настоящее время мы уже не дольше блокировать более 1200 Регистраций в нашем Мобильном приложении.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...